

AWS App Runner não estará mais aberto a novos clientes a partir de 30 de abril de 2026. Se você quiser usar o App Runner, inscreva-se antes dessa data. Os clientes atuais podem continuar usando o serviço normalmente. Para obter mais informações, consulte [Mudança de disponibilidade do AWS App Runner](https://docs.aws.amazon.com/apprunner/latest/dg/apprunner-availability-change.html).

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

# Usando funções vinculadas ao serviço para o App Runner
<a name="security-iam-slr"></a>

AWS App Runner usa funções [vinculadas ao serviço AWS Identity and Access Management](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/id_roles_terms-and-concepts.html#iam-term-service-linked-role) (IAM). Uma função vinculada ao serviço é um tipo exclusivo de função do IAM vinculada diretamente ao App Runner. As funções vinculadas ao serviço são predefinidas pelo App Runner e incluem todas as permissões que o serviço exige para chamar outros AWS serviços em seu nome. 

**Topics**
+ [Usando funções para gerenciamento](using-service-linked-roles-management.md)
+ [Usando funções para networking](using-service-linked-roles-networking.md)

# Usando funções para gerenciamento
<a name="using-service-linked-roles-management"></a>

AWS App Runner usa funções [vinculadas ao serviço AWS Identity and Access Management](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/id_roles_terms-and-concepts.html#iam-term-service-linked-role) (IAM). Uma função vinculada ao serviço é um tipo exclusivo de função do IAM vinculada diretamente ao App Runner. As funções vinculadas ao serviço são predefinidas pelo App Runner e incluem todas as permissões que o serviço exige para chamar outros AWS serviços em seu nome. 

Uma função vinculada ao serviço facilita a configuração do App Runner porque você não precisa adicionar manualmente as permissões necessárias. O App Runner define as permissões de suas funções vinculadas ao serviço e, a menos que seja definido de outra forma, somente o App Runner pode assumir suas funções. As permissões definidas incluem a política de confiança e a política de permissões, que não pode ser anexada a nenhuma outra entidade do IAM.

Um perfil vinculado ao serviço poderá ser excluído somente após excluir seus atributos relacionados. Isso protege seus recursos do App Runner porque você não pode remover inadvertidamente a permissão para acessar os recursos.

Para obter informações sobre outros serviços compatíveis com perfis vinculados a serviços, consulte [Serviços da AWS compatíveis com o IAM](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/reference_aws-services-that-work-with-iam.html) e procure os serviços que contenham **Sim** na coluna **Service-Linked Role**. Escolha um **Sim** com um link para visualizar a documentação do perfil vinculado para esse serviço.

## Permissões de função vinculadas ao serviço para App Runner
<a name="service-linked-role-permissions-management"></a>

O App Runner usa a função vinculada ao serviço chamada. **AWSServiceRoleForAppRunner**

A função permite que o App Runner execute as seguintes tarefas:
+ Envie os registros para os grupos de CloudWatch registros do Amazon Logs.
+ Crie regras do Amazon CloudWatch Events para assinar os push de imagens do Amazon Elastic Container Registry (Amazon ECR).
+ Envie informações de rastreamento para. AWS X-Ray

A função AWSService RoleForAppRunner vinculada ao serviço confia nos seguintes serviços para assumir a função:
+ `apprunner.amazonaws.com`

As políticas de permissões da função AWSService RoleForAppRunner vinculada ao serviço contêm todas as permissões que o App Runner precisa para concluir ações em seu nome:
+ Política gerenciada [https://docs.aws.amazon.com/aws-managed-policy/latest/reference/AppRunnerServiceRolePolicy.html](https://docs.aws.amazon.com/aws-managed-policy/latest/reference/AppRunnerServiceRolePolicy.html)
+ Política de rastreamento de raio-X — Veja o conteúdo da política a seguir.

### Política de rastreamento por raio-X
<a name="service-linked-role-permissions-management.policy2"></a>

------
#### [ JSON ]

****  

```
{
  "Version":"2012-10-17",		 	 	 
  "Statement": [
    {
      "Effect": "Allow",
      "Action": [
        "xray:PutTraceSegments",
        "xray:PutTelemetryRecords",
        "xray:GetSamplingRules",
        "xray:GetSamplingTargets",
        "xray:GetSamplingStatisticSummaries"
      ],
      "Resource": [
        "*"
      ]
    }
  ]
}
```

------

Você deve configurar permissões para que uma entidade do IAM (por exemplo, um usuário, grupo ou função) crie, edite ou exclua um perfil vinculado a serviço. Para saber mais, consulte [Permissões de Função Vinculadas ao Serviço](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/using-service-linked-roles.html#service-linked-role-permissions) no *Guia do Usuário do IAM*.

## Criação de uma função vinculada ao serviço para o App Runner
<a name="create-service-linked-role-management"></a>

Não é necessário criar manualmente um perfil vinculado ao serviço. Quando você cria um serviço App Runner na Console de gerenciamento da AWS, na ou na AWS API AWS CLI, o App Runner cria a função vinculada ao serviço para você. 

Se excluir esse perfil vinculado ao serviço e precisar criá-lo novamente, será possível usar esse mesmo processo para recriar o perfil em sua conta. Quando você cria um serviço App Runner, o App Runner cria a função vinculada ao serviço para você novamente. 

## Editando uma função vinculada ao serviço para o App Runner
<a name="edit-service-linked-role-management"></a>

O App Runner não permite que você edite a função vinculada ao AWSService RoleForAppRunner serviço. Depois que criar um perfil vinculado ao serviço, você não poderá alterar o nome do perfil, pois várias entidades podem fazer referência a ele. No entanto, será possível editar a descrição do perfil usando o IAM. Para saber mais, consulte [Editar uma função vinculada a serviço](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/using-service-linked-roles.html#edit-service-linked-role) no *Guia do usuário do IAM*.

## Excluindo uma função vinculada ao serviço para o App Runner
<a name="delete-service-linked-role-management"></a>

Se você não precisar mais usar um recurso ou serviço que requer um perfil vinculado ao serviço, é recomendável excluí-lo. Dessa forma, você não tem uma entidade não utilizada que não seja monitorada ativamente ou mantida. No entanto, você deve limpar suo perfil vinculado ao serviço para excluí-la manualmente.

### Limpar um perfil vinculado ao serviço
<a name="service-linked-role-review-before-delete-management"></a>

Antes de usar o IAM para excluir um perfil vinculado ao serviço, você deverá excluir qualquer recurso usado pelo perfil.

No App Runner, isso significa excluir todos os serviços do App Runner em sua conta. Para saber mais sobre como excluir os serviços do App Runner, consulte. [Excluindo um serviço do App Runner](manage-delete.md)

**nota**  
Se o serviço App Runner estiver usando a função quando você tentar excluir os recursos, a exclusão poderá falhar. Se isso acontecer, espere alguns minutos e tente a operação novamente.

### Excluir manualmente o perfil vinculado ao serviço
<a name="slr-manual-delete-management"></a>

Use o console do IAM AWS CLI, o ou a AWS API para excluir a função AWSService RoleForAppRunner vinculada ao serviço. Para saber mais, consulte [Excluir um perfil vinculado ao serviço](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/using-service-linked-roles.html#delete-service-linked-role) no *Guia do usuário do IAM*.

## Regiões suportadas para funções vinculadas ao serviço App Runner
<a name="slr-regions-management"></a>

O App Runner oferece suporte ao uso de funções vinculadas ao serviço em todas as regiões em que o serviço está disponível. Para obter mais informações, consulte [endpoints e cotas do AWS App Runner](https://docs.aws.amazon.com/general/latest/gr/apprunner.html) na *Referência geral da AWS*.

# Usando funções para networking
<a name="using-service-linked-roles-networking"></a>

AWS App Runner usa funções [vinculadas ao serviço AWS Identity and Access Management](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/id_roles_terms-and-concepts.html#iam-term-service-linked-role) (IAM). Uma função vinculada ao serviço é um tipo exclusivo de função do IAM vinculada diretamente ao App Runner. As funções vinculadas ao serviço são predefinidas pelo App Runner e incluem todas as permissões que o serviço exige para chamar outros AWS serviços em seu nome. 

Uma função vinculada ao serviço facilita a configuração do App Runner porque você não precisa adicionar manualmente as permissões necessárias. O App Runner define as permissões de suas funções vinculadas ao serviço e, a menos que seja definido de outra forma, somente o App Runner pode assumir suas funções. As permissões definidas incluem a política de confiança e a política de permissões, que não pode ser anexada a nenhuma outra entidade do IAM.

Um perfil vinculado ao serviço poderá ser excluído somente após excluir seus atributos relacionados. Isso protege seus recursos do App Runner porque você não pode remover inadvertidamente a permissão para acessar os recursos.

Para obter informações sobre outros serviços compatíveis com perfis vinculados a serviços, consulte [Serviços da AWS compatíveis com o IAM](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/reference_aws-services-that-work-with-iam.html) e procure os serviços que contenham **Sim** na coluna **Service-Linked Role**. Escolha um **Sim** com um link para visualizar a documentação do perfil vinculado para esse serviço.

## Permissões de função vinculadas ao serviço para App Runner
<a name="service-linked-role-permissions-networking"></a>

O App Runner usa a função vinculada ao serviço chamada. **AWSServiceRoleForAppRunnerNetworking**

A função permite que o App Runner execute as seguintes tarefas:
+ Conecte uma VPC ao seu serviço App Runner e gerencie as interfaces de rede.

A função AWSService RoleForAppRunnerNetworking vinculada ao serviço confia nos seguintes serviços para assumir a função:
+ `networking.apprunner.amazonaws.com`

A política de permissões de função nomeada [https://docs.aws.amazon.com/aws-managed-policy/latest/reference/AppRunnerNetworkingServiceRolePolicy.html](https://docs.aws.amazon.com/aws-managed-policy/latest/reference/AppRunnerNetworkingServiceRolePolicy.html)contém todas as permissões que o App Runner precisa para concluir ações em seu nome.

Você deve configurar permissões para que uma entidade do IAM (por exemplo, um usuário, grupo ou função) crie, edite ou exclua um perfil vinculado a serviço. Para saber mais, consulte [Permissões de Função Vinculadas ao Serviço](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/using-service-linked-roles.html#service-linked-role-permissions) no *Guia do Usuário do IAM*.

## Criação de uma função vinculada ao serviço para o App Runner
<a name="create-service-linked-role-networking"></a>

Não é necessário criar manualmente um perfil vinculado ao serviço. Quando você cria um conector VPC na, na ou na AWS API Console de gerenciamento da AWS AWS CLI, o App Runner cria a função vinculada ao serviço para você. 

Se excluir esse perfil vinculado ao serviço e precisar criá-lo novamente, será possível usar esse mesmo processo para recriar o perfil em sua conta. Quando você cria um conector VPC, o App Runner cria a função vinculada ao serviço para você novamente. 

## Editando uma função vinculada ao serviço para o App Runner
<a name="edit-service-linked-role-networking"></a>

O App Runner não permite que você edite a função vinculada ao AWSService RoleForAppRunnerNetworking serviço. Depois que criar um perfil vinculado ao serviço, você não poderá alterar o nome do perfil, pois várias entidades podem fazer referência a ele. No entanto, será possível editar a descrição do perfil usando o IAM. Para saber mais, consulte [Editar uma função vinculada a serviço](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/using-service-linked-roles.html#edit-service-linked-role) no *Guia do usuário do IAM*.

## Excluindo uma função vinculada ao serviço para o App Runner
<a name="delete-service-linked-role-networking"></a>

Se você não precisar mais usar um recurso ou serviço que requer um perfil vinculado ao serviço, é recomendável excluí-lo. Dessa forma, você não tem uma entidade não utilizada que não seja monitorada ativamente ou mantida. No entanto, você deve limpar suo perfil vinculado ao serviço para excluí-la manualmente.

### Limpar uma função vinculada ao serviço
<a name="service-linked-role-review-before-delete-networking"></a>

Antes de usar o IAM para excluir um perfil vinculado ao serviço, você deverá excluir qualquer recurso usado pelo perfil.

No App Runner, isso significa desassociar os conectores VPC de todos os serviços do App Runner em sua conta e excluir os conectores VPC. Para obter mais informações, consulte [Habilitando o acesso à VPC para tráfego de saída](network-vpc.md).

**nota**  
Se o serviço App Runner estiver usando a função quando você tentar excluir os recursos, a exclusão poderá falhar. Se isso acontecer, espere alguns minutos e tente a operação novamente.

### Excluir manualmente a função vinculada ao serviço
<a name="slr-manual-delete-networking"></a>

Use o console do IAM AWS CLI, o ou a AWS API para excluir a função AWSService RoleForAppRunnerNetworking vinculada ao serviço. Para saber mais, consulte [Excluir um perfil vinculado ao serviço](https://docs.aws.amazon.com/IAM/latest/UserGuide/using-service-linked-roles.html#delete-service-linked-role) no *Guia do usuário do IAM*.

## Regiões suportadas para funções vinculadas ao serviço App Runner
<a name="slr-regions-networking"></a>

O App Runner oferece suporte ao uso de funções vinculadas ao serviço em todas as regiões em que o serviço está disponível. Para obter mais informações, consulte [endpoints e cotas do AWS App Runner](https://docs.aws.amazon.com/general/latest/gr/apprunner.html) na *Referência geral da AWS*.